一种新型H桥五电平有源中点钳位逆变器控制策略

摘    要:保持母线中点电位和悬浮电容电压的稳定是H桥型五电平有源中点钳位型逆变器稳定工作的前提。针对上述问题,本文在载波层叠调制策略的基础上,分析不同开关状态对悬浮电容电压的影响,通过选择合适的冗余开关状态实现悬浮电容电压的稳定;对于母线中点电位平衡控制问题,提出了修正H桥左右桥臂参考波电压比例分配实现平衡控制,最后通过Matlab/Simulink仿真结果验证所提控制策略的有效性。

A Novel Control Strategy of Five-level H-bridge Active Neutral-point-clamped Inverter

Abstract:The main problem of five-level H-bridge active neutral-point-clamped inverters is the voltage balancing of the dc-link and flying capacitors.In order to solve this problem,the proper redundant states are selected to keep the voltage balancing of flying capacitors,after analyzing the effects of all redundant states on flying capacitors.Besides,an neutral-point voltage balancing method based on adjusting the proportion of reference voltage between left and right arms is presented.Finally,the simulation by Matlab/Simulink is stated and the results confirm the effectiveness of the method mentioned above.
